Selecting the right printer for your home or office involves balancing upfront costs with long-term running expenses. The primary decision often lies between inkjet and laser technologies. Inkjet printers are generally more affordable to purchase initially and excel at producing high-quality color documents and photos. They are ideal for households or small offices that print a mix of text and graphics. On the other hand, laser printers are typically better suited for high-volume text printing, offering faster speeds and lower cost-per-page for black-and-white documents, though they can be more expensive to buy upfront. It is important to consider your typical print volume; if you print frequently, a laser model may save money over time, while occasional users might prefer the lower initial investment of an inkjet.
Connectivity is another crucial factor in modern printing. Wireless capabilities allow you to print from multiple devices, including smartphones and tablets, without the need for cables. This flexibility is particularly useful in shared spaces where multiple users need access to the same printer. When evaluating options, look for models that support Wi-Fi or mobile printing apps to ensure seamless integration with your existing devices. Additionally, consider the physical size of the printer and whether it fits comfortably in your available space. Compact designs are often preferred for home offices or small desks, while larger models may offer more features but require more room.
